Erick Erickson
0dc66c236d
SOLR-12028: BadApple and AwaitsFix annotations usage
2018-09-06 20:43:51 -07:00
David Smiley
21d130c3ed
SOLR-12357: TRA preemptiveCreateMath option.
...
Simplified test utility TrackingUpdateProcessorFactory.
Reverted some attempts the TRA used to make in avoiding overseer communication (too complicated).
Closes #433
2018-09-06 23:38:44 -04:00
Erick Erickson
9e04375dc1
SOLR-12732: TestLogWatcher failure on Jenkins
2018-09-06 19:25:33 -07:00
Joel Bernstein
98611d33a7
SOLR-12749: timeseries() expression missing sum() results for empty buckets
2018-09-06 20:34:26 -04:00
Tomas Fernandez Lobbe
ccd9f6fccb
SOLR-12612: Accept custom keys in cluster properties (doc changes)
...
Also added missing known cluster properties
2018-09-06 14:38:35 -07:00
Tomas Fernandez Lobbe
0af269fb49
SOLR-12612: Accept custom keys in cluster properties
...
Cluster properties restriction of known keys only is relaxed, and now unknown properties starting with "ext."
will be allowed. This allows custom to plugins set their own cluster properties.
2018-09-06 14:07:30 -07:00
Cassandra Targett
8caa34c4cf
SOLR-10697: update Ref Guide for default value changes
2018-09-06 13:25:53 -05:00
Joel Bernstein
c684773e8d
SOLR-11943: Update CHANGES.txt
2018-09-06 14:23:53 -04:00
Joel Bernstein
b8e87a1010
SOLR-11943: Add machine learning functions for location data
2018-09-06 14:01:09 -04:00
Chris Hostetter
597bd5db77
SOLR-9418: Added a new (experimental) PhrasesIdentificationComponent for identifying potential phrases in query input based on overlapping shingles in the index
2018-09-06 10:50:56 -07:00
Cassandra Targett
cac589b803
SOLR-12716: Move common params to top of page; insert links to common param section for each trigger; improve consistency
2018-09-06 11:58:51 -05:00
Cassandra Targett
00ce9e067b
SOLR-12722: expand "params" -> "parameters (plus a bunch of other things I found in unrelated transformer examples)
2018-09-06 08:54:37 -05:00
Cassandra Targett
9c364b2d86
SOLR-12684: put expression names and params in monospace
2018-09-06 08:16:27 -05:00
Adrien Grand
1a006556e5
LUCENE-8468: Add sliceDescription to the toString() of ByteBuffersIndexInput.
...
This fixes test failures in TestLucene50CompoundFormat#testResourceNameInsideCompoundFile.
2018-09-06 14:01:25 +02:00
Jan Høydahl
285b743a8b
SOLR-12745: Wrong header levels on BasicAuth refGuide page
2018-09-06 10:31:18 +02:00
Dawid Weiss
922295a94d
LUCENE-8481: Javadocs should no longer reference RAMDirectory.
2018-09-06 09:34:21 +02:00
Varun Thacker
89d598e9e8
SOLR-12744: Improve logging messages and verbosity around recoveries
2018-09-05 19:56:25 -07:00
Erick
37375ae600
SOLR-12733: SolrMetricReporterTest failure
2018-09-05 17:04:31 -07:00
Joel Bernstein
b4a1548248
SOLR-12701: Fix knnSearch RefGuide
2018-09-05 14:14:59 -04:00
Cassandra Targett
4f05588007
SOLR-12625: fix typos..."an" -> "and"
2018-09-05 12:47:08 -05:00
Cassandra Targett
e893f3480d
SOLR-12715: change preferredOperation values to lowercase since that's how they're entered
2018-09-05 12:47:08 -05:00
Cassandra Targett
2565010261
SOLR-11690: put command examples in [source] blocks; make NOTE a CAUTION and move up to associated command
2018-09-05 12:47:08 -05:00
Christine Poerschke
a3aa014d1a
Fix typo in TermQuery.equals javadocs.
2018-09-05 17:51:01 +01:00
Christine Poerschke
3f9937bca2
Fix 'included' and 'number' typos in stream-source-reference.adoc file.
2018-09-05 17:51:00 +01:00
Christine Poerschke
f385f02e4b
Fix 'including' typo in cloud-screens.adoc file.
2018-09-05 17:46:47 +01:00
Joel Bernstein
719d922cbc
SOLR-11863: Fix RefGuide typos
2018-09-05 11:30:27 -04:00
Joel Bernstein
0113adebce
SOLR-11863: Add knnRegress to RefGuide
2018-09-05 11:20:30 -04:00
David Smiley
e4f256be15
SOLR-12722: [child] transformer now processes 'fl'
2018-09-05 10:50:14 -04:00
Simon Willnauer
c8b47e2024
LUCENE-8484: Only drop fully deleted segments in SoftDeletesDirectoryReaderWrapper
...
This specializes the change in LUCENE-8484 since there are valid usecases
where filtered reader should not modify the number of readers if a higher
level reader wants to expose the deleted or soft-deleted docs.
2018-09-05 16:00:54 +02:00
Simon Willnauer
7223a8bf7a
LUCENE-8484: Drop fully deleted reader in SubReaderWrapper ( #445 )
...
Today we can only wrap readers in SubReaderWrapper but never filter them out
entirely. This causes a invariant for soft-deletes that exposes fully deleted
segments with SoftDeletesDirectoryReaderWrapper. This change drops fully
deleted readers after they are wrapped.
2018-09-05 12:44:54 +02:00
Shalin Shekhar Mangar
df20c4b9e6
SOLR-11990: Wait for all nodes to be live before running tests.
...
A few tests have failed on jenkins where the very first call to Solr to set the policy fails because no live nodes were found. This commit adds a 30 second (max) wait for nodes to be registered live in ZK before attempting to run any test.
2018-09-05 16:07:10 +05:30
Shalin Shekhar Mangar
b6ee0ed5d5
SOLR-12716: NodeLostTrigger should support deleting replicas from lost nodes by setting preferredOperation=deletenode
...
This commit adds support for preferredOperation configuration for NodeLostTrigger. The ComputePlanAction now creates DeleteNodeSuggester for each lost node serially when preferredOperation=deletenode. A new section for node lost trigger with exampls is added to the ref guide.
2018-09-05 15:40:10 +05:30
Dawid Weiss
6be01e2ade
LUCENE-8485: Update randomizedtesting to version 2.6.4.
2018-09-05 11:51:02 +02:00
Namgyu Kim
97ccbc734b
LUCENE-8476: Optimizations in UserDictionary (KoreanAnalyzer)
...
Signed-off-by: Namgyu Kim <kng0828@gmail.com>
Signed-off-by: Jim Ferenczi <jimczi@apache.org>
2018-09-05 11:35:55 +02:00
Alan Woodward
3b1a335fb3
LUCENE-6228: Missed refactoring of CollapsingQParserPlugin delegating collector
2018-09-05 08:14:39 +01:00
David Smiley
b1b0963947
SOLR-11861 baseConfigSet default
2018-09-04 14:02:46 -04:00
Andrzej Bialecki
e0eb7bac02
SOLR-12723: Reduce object creation in HashBasedRouter.
2018-09-04 18:16:00 +02:00
Jan Høydahl
d997e8b4a2
SOLR-11690: Improve documentation about DIH password encryption
2018-09-04 14:22:32 +02:00
Alan Woodward
94776bf311
Correct locations of English stopwords in MIGRATE.txt
2018-09-04 13:08:40 +01:00
Adrien Grand
2da53c32cb
LUCENE-8475: Remove deprecated constants from RamUsageEstimator.
2018-09-04 14:03:24 +02:00
Adrien Grand
a9acdfdb54
LUCENE-8340: Recency boosting.
2018-09-04 14:03:24 +02:00
Shalin Shekhar Mangar
34a85014d5
SOLR-12715: NodeAddedTrigger should support adding replicas to new nodes by setting preferredOperation=addreplica
...
This commit adds support for preferredOperation configuration parameter which defaults to movereplica. Changes ComputePlanAction to add all (collection,shard) pair as hints to AddReplicaSuggester when addreplica is selected as the preferred operation.
2018-09-04 17:05:44 +05:30
Jan Høydahl
982ee3931b
LUCENE-5143: rm or formalize dealing with "general" KEYS files in our dist dir
2018-09-04 13:24:24 +02:00
Alan Woodward
910a0231f6
LUCENE-6228: Add Scorable class and make LeafCollector.setScorer() take Scorable
2018-09-04 11:01:44 +01:00
Alan Woodward
1acfca5ebc
LUCENE-8422: Add matches to IntervalQuery
2018-09-03 21:12:01 +01:00
Erick Erickson
74b53b1a67
SOLR-12728: RequestLoggingTest fails on occasion, not reproducible
2018-09-03 10:19:33 -07:00
Mikhail Khludnev
b4f9042a43
SOLR-12726: Removing obsolete sentences from SolrCloud Auto Scaling Ref Guide.
2018-09-03 20:00:39 +03:00
Nhat Nguyen
b8dfb7e911
LUCENE-8472: Always rewrite soft-deletes retention query
...
This change ensures that we always rewrite the soft-deletes merge
retention policy before passing it into `createWeight` as some Query
does not support `createWeight` directly.
2018-09-03 11:19:40 -04:00
Adrien Grand
a1ec716e10
Update javadocs for Lucene 8.
...
This fixes a couple mistakes, puts more emphasis on BM25 compared to Classic and
gives more guidance regarding custom scores without a custom query.
2018-09-03 12:22:26 +02:00
David Smiley
d93c46ea94
LUCENE-8267: adjust CHANGES.txt advise
2018-09-01 17:24:44 -04:00